Ecosyste.ms: Awesome
An open API service indexing awesome lists of open source software.
https://github.com/thespeedx/tbomb
This is a SMS And Call Bomber For Linux And Termux
https://github.com/thespeedx/tbomb
and-bombing android bomb bomber bombing call-bomb linux python python3 sms sms-bomb sms-bomber smsbomb spam spamming termux
Last synced: 7 days ago
JSON representation
This is a SMS And Call Bomber For Linux And Termux
- Host: GitHub
- URL: https://github.com/thespeedx/tbomb
- Owner: TheSpeedX
- License: other
- Created: 2018-08-19T06:45:50.000Z (about 6 years ago)
- Default Branch: master
- Last Pushed: 2024-07-09T17:59:03.000Z (4 months ago)
- Last Synced: 2024-10-14T17:41:00.832Z (22 days ago)
- Topics: and-bombing, android, bomb, bomber, bombing, call-bomb, linux, python, python3, sms, sms-bomb, sms-bomber, smsbomb, spam, spamming, termux
- Language: Python
- Homepage:
- Size: 1.55 MB
- Stars: 4,395
- Watchers: 426
- Forks: 1,591
- Open Issues: 154
-
Metadata Files:
- Readme: README.md
- License: LICENSE
Awesome Lists containing this project
README
TBomb v2.1b
A free and open-source SMS/Call bombing application
## NOTES:
> **Due to the overuse of script, a bunch of APIs have been taken offline. It is okay if you do not receive all the messages.**
> **Termux version from Play Store is not supported since 2019, please use the latest version from F-Droid Store!**
- The application requires active internet connection to contact the APIs
- You would not be charged for any SMS/calls dispatched as a consequence of this script
- For best performance, use single thread with considerable delay time
- Always ensure that you are using the latest version of TBomb and have Python 3
- This application must not be used to cause harm/discomfort/trouble to others
- By using this, you agree that you cannot hold the contributors responsible for any misuse## Compatibility
Check your Python version by typing in
```shell script
$ python --version
```
If you get the following
```shell script
Python 3.8.3
```
or any version greater than or equal to 3.4, this script has been tested and confirmed to be supported. For obsolete versions of Python (eg 2.7), use discretion while executing the script as it has not been tested there.## Features
- Over 15 integrated messaging and calling APIs included with JSON
- Unlimited (with abuse protection) and super-fast bombing with multithreading
- Possibility of international API support (APIs are offline)
- Flexible with addition of newer APIs with the help of JSON documents
- Actively supported by the developers with frequent updates and bug-fixes
- Intuitive auto-update feature and notification fetch feature included
- Recently made free and open-source for community contributions
- Modular codebase and snippets can be easily embedded in other program## Usage:
### Install by PIP (Recommended)
Before continuing make sure following requirements are satisfied:
- Python version greater than or equal to 3.4 is installed
- pip is installed for Python 3Install `tbomb` package by running:
```shell script
pip3 install tbomb
```Run TBomb by just typing:
```shell script
tbomb
```### Install from GIT
#### NOTE
Git installation methods are not universal and are likely to differ between distributions so installing Git as per the given instructions below may not work. Please check out how to install Git for your Linux distribution [here](https://git-scm.com/). Commands below provide instructions for Debian-based systems.
>Running `TBomb.sh` as sudo miscofigures files ownership. It is recommended not to run it as sudo
Run these commands to clone and run TBomb.
#### For Termux
To use the bomber type the following commands in Termux:
```shell script
pkg install git -y
pkg install python -y
git clone https://github.com/TheSpeedX/TBomb.git
cd TBomb
./TBomb.sh
```#### For iSH
To use the application, type in the following commands in iSH.
```shell script
apk add git
apk add python3
apk add py3-pip
apk add ruby
gem install toilet
git clone https://github.com/TheSpeedX/TBomb.git
cd TBomb
pip3 install -r requirements.txt
chmod +x TBomb.sh
./TBomb.sh
```#### For Debian-based GNU/Linux distributions
To use the application, type in the following commands in GNU/Linux terminal.
```shell script
sudo apt install git
git clone https://github.com/TheSpeedX/TBomb.git
cd TBomb
bash TBomb.sh
```#### For MacOS
To use the application, type in the following commands in MacOS terminal:
##### Install via Homebrew
```shell script
/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"
````##### Install dependencies:
```shell script
brew install git
brew install python3
sudo easy_install pip
sudo pip install --upgrade pip
git clone https://github.com/TheSpeedX/TBomb.git
cd TBomb
bash TBomb.sh
```##### Missing Tools on MacOS
The package `toilet` cannot be installed yet on macOS. But TBomb does still work.
### Demonstrative Video:
- Watch Indian Bombing Method [here](https://youtu.be/9KWkwsr_QGw)
- Watch International Bombing Method [here](https://youtu.be/JqsHkyIcnPM).## Contributors
- Catch **[t0xic0der](https://github.com/t0xic0der)** at https://atlasdoc.netlify.app
- Check **[Avinash](https://github.com/AvinashReddy3108)** at https://github.com/AvinashReddy3108
- Mail **[scpketer](https://github.com/scpketer)** at [email protected]
- Mail **[0n1cOn3](https://github.com/0n1cOn3)** at [email protected]
- Ping **Rieltar** at https://t.me/RieltarReborn
- Check **[Bishal](https://github.com/kbshal)** at https://github.com/kbshal### Donators:
- **[34D30Y]([email protected])**
- **SC AMAN**### TODO:
- [x] Make Code More Readable and Extensible
- [ ] Add More Mail Spam APIs
- [ ] Add More SMS Spam APIs
- [ ] Add More Call Spam APIs
- [ ] Resolve threading issue in some devices## FAQ
**Q:** Is there any TBomb Website/App ?
**A:** There is no official website/app yet.The only official releases of TBomb are published in [Github](https://github.com/TheSpeedX/TBomb) and [PyPi](https://pypi.org/project/tbomb)
##
**Q:** Poor Internet Connection Detected:**A:** Here are a few stuff you can try:
- Check your connection.
- Make sure `openssl` is installed.
- Try to `ping` any remote site/address to be sure.
- Try to reinstall if nothing works.
##
**Q:** Do you support "X" Country?**A:** Most Countries are supported for SMS and only India for calls. The SMS delivery rate might be different for different countries.
##
**Q:** Can you add support for "X" Country?**A:** We do what we can, but we cannot promise. Please stay tuned for future support. If you are ready to help then maybe we can do faster.
##
**Q:** Why is the limit so low?**A:** Due the amount of requests, the APIs can die. To prevent a bigger outtake of TBomb, it has been limited.
##
**Q:** Help, I got the error that the requirements aren't installed, even when the installer has successfully reached the main menu**A:** First, make sure `python3` and `pip3` are installed.
- The Easy Method:
`pip3 install tbomb`
Then execute by simply running `tbomb`
- The Git Method:
Clone the repo and Switch to the TBomb Directory and execute this command:
`pip3 install -r requirements.txt`
##
**Q:** Help, It says `command 'tbomb' not found` after installing PIP version!**A:** Try running `sudo pip3 install tbomb`
##
**Q:** Help, I can't execute TBomb.sh!**A:** Run TBomb Directly with `python3 bomber.py`
##
**Q:** Should I use VPN?**A:** No, If you are facing high fail rate as TBomb can fail due the high response time or API restrictions.
##
**Q:** How to get protection ?**A:** Use OTP blockers and activate DND.
##
**Q:** Why does it fail?**A:** Due to the overuse of script, a bunch of APIs have been taken offline. It is okay if you do not receive all the messages.
##
### SupportFor Queries: [Telegram Group](https://t.me/TBombChat)
Contributions, issues, and feature requests are welcome!
Give a ★ if you like this project!Last FAQ Update: 08.08.2021